2013-04-08 5 views
1

Я могу генерировать отчеты XSLT после успешного завершения (выполнения) сборки (pass/fail). Я хочу отправить этот отчет по электронной почте на адреса электронной почты, упомянутые в листе excel. Существует не так много адресов электронной почты, но они исправлены, т. Е. Только конкретный набор адресов электронной почты получит этот отчет. Мне нужно написать цель, которую я вызову через команду ant из терминала для отправки отчетов.Как отправлять сообщения xslt в список пользователей, заданных в файле xls?

<target name="run"> 

      <antcall target="clean" /> 

      <antcall target="init" /> 
      <antcall target="compile" /> 

      <antcall target="runTests" /> 
      <!-- <antcall target ="makeXsltReports"/> --> 

      <antcall target ="testng-xslt-report"/> 
      <antcall target="openReport" /> 
      <Fetch the excel sheet's cell one >> get the email address >> send the email. 

</target> 
+1

вы не используете CI программного обеспечения, как Дженкинс? их использование облегчает выполнение этих задач. – StaleElementException

+0

Дженкинс, может помочь мне запустить тестовые примеры, генерировать отчеты и отправлять их по электронной почте? Если да, проблема решена, но я никогда не использовал дженкинсов, поэтому, пожалуйста, расскажите мне, как можно настроить эти задачи. – user2172723

+0

это может дать некоторую внутреннюю идею настроить http://blog.testingbot.com/2012/02/09/selenium-cloud-testing-with-jenkins. используйте плагин Email-ext для отправки электронной почты с вложениями или что-то в качестве расширенных пользовательских отчетов электронной почты – StaleElementException

ответ

Смежные вопросы